Selective Transmission of High-Frequency Phonons by a Superlattice: The "Dielectric" Phonon Filter

Abstract

The zone folding in the acoustic-phonon dispersion curve of GaAs/AlGaAs superlattices is demonstrated using superconducting tunnel junctions as sources and detectors of quasimonochromatic phonons. We present data on selective transmission of high-frequency phonons due to narrow band reflection determined by the superlattice period.
